What is Hosted Exchange?

Hosted Exchange is a service that provides businesses with access to a complete email solution with full Exchange functionality, without the need to invest in their own servers or IT infrastructure. By using Hosted Exchange, you gain access to features such as shared calendars, contacts, tasks, and email, all integrated with your existing work environment. With Hosted Exchange, your email management becomes efficient and secure, allowing use across multiple devices, including computers, smartphones, and tablets.

What is Split Domain?

Split domain is a configuration that allows certain users within a domain to use Hosted Exchange, while other users utilize simpler email services like POP/IMAP or webmail. This is an ideal solution for companies that want to offer advanced features to specific employees without needing to upgrade all users to Hosted Exchange. With split domain, you can integrate these different systems to work seamlessly together as if they were a single unified environment.

Hosted Exchange Split Domain The Benefits 

One of the biggest advantages of using Hosted Exchange along with split domain is the flexibility it provides. Companies can customize the email solution based on each user’s needs, meaning advanced features like shared calendars and task management are only given to those who need them, while others can continue using simpler email services. This can lead to significant cost savings while ensuring all users have access to the tools they need to be productive.

Split domain is particularly useful during migrations where a large number of users cannot be moved to Hosted Exchange at once. It allows for a phased transition, where some users can begin using Hosted Exchange immediately, while others continue with their existing email service until the migration is complete.

How Split Domain and Hosted Exchange Work Together

When split domain is configured, email is divided between Hosted Exchange and the external email service in a way that makes it feel like all users are in the same environment. This means a user on Hosted Exchange can send and receive email from a user on another service without noticing any difference. All users can also search and access shared calendars, contacts, and tasks, regardless of which service they use.

Hosted Exchange users receive full access to Exchange functionality, which includes the ability to synchronize email, contacts, and calendars with their mobile devices, receive push notifications, and manage their email effectively. For those users who do not require these advanced features, simpler and more cost-effective options can be used, while all users can still collaborate effectively.
